OPINION AND ORDER

BAER, District Judge:

Petitioners Reading & Bates Corporation and Reading and Bates Drilling Co. ("R & B") and respondent All American Marine Slip ("AAMS") have submitted briefs on the specific issue of whether or not prejudgment interest may be part of the insurer's obligation even when such an obligation will exceed the policy limits under a marine loss insurance policy.1 For the reasons stated...
